    <title>India&#039;s MFN Clause: Taxation on Dividends, Interest, Royalties in Treaties Needs Section 90(1) Notification to Enforce.</title>
    <link>https://www.taxtmi.com/highlights?id=72686</link>
    <description>Most Favoured Nation (MFN) - rate of taxation at source on dividends, interest, royalties or fees for technical services (hereafter ‘FTS’) - bilateral treaties in question are between India and Netherlands, France, and Switzerland, respectively - Upon India entering into a treaty or protocol does not result in its automatic enforceability in courts and tribunals; the provisions of such treaties and protocols do not therefore, confer rights upon parties, till such time, as appropriate notifications are issued, in terms of Section 90(1). - SC</description>
